ARK Invest amends Bitcoin spot ETF application in race for SEC approval

ARK Make investments, led by Cathie Wooden, and digital asset supervisor 21Shares, just lately revised their utility for a US-based Bitcoin ETF to incorporate a surveillance-sharing settlement in a transfer that seems to be in response to  BlackRock‘s submitting two weeks earlier.

These surveillance-sharing agreements, deliberate between the CBOE choices alternate and a US-based Bitcoin buying and selling platform, intention to enhance market transparency and unify crypto markets with current US market surveillance practices.

ARK and 21Shares’ modification comes on the heels of an evaluation by ARK’s Yassine Elmandjra, who said that incorporating surveillance-sharing agreements into current functions needs to be comparatively easy and cheap. This variation doubtlessly positions ARK and 21Shares forward of BlackRock within the race to debut the primary US-based Bitcoin ETF, on condition that they submitted their submitting in April.

The SEC’s main considerations with Bitcoin ETFs have centered round potential market manipulation, resulting in a number of rejections of functions for physically-backed Bitcoin ETFs. The regulator has continuously expressed a necessity for surveillance-sharing agreements with a “regulated market of serious measurement,” in line with Bloomberg Intelligence.

BlackRock’s utility sparked a big rally within the cryptocurrency market, with Bitcoin’s worth hovering greater than 21% and exceeding $30,000. This rise displays the monetary heavyweight’s affect and status within the funding group.

Furthermore, a survey by Nomura-backed Laser Digital confirmed that 96% of 303 skilled traders surveyed, collectively managing $4.95 trillion, expressed an curiosity in investing in crypto. The survey additionally revealed optimistic sentiment in the direction of Bitcoin and Ethereum amongst 82% of the contributors, whereas 88% reported both contemplating investing in cryptocurrencies or their shoppers doing so.

BlackRock’s Bitcoin ETF submitting has reignited institutional curiosity, resulting in an optimistic forecast of a brand new wave of Bitcoin-related monetary merchandise from Wall Avenue. Bitcoin has additionally been bolstered within the wake of the SEC’s enforcement actions towards crypto exchanges Binance and Coinbase, by which the regulator straight asserts that a number of notable tokens and tasks—together with Solana, Cardano, Polygon, and extra—are unregistered securities in its view.

Bitcoin, notably, isn’t named in both swimsuit, and SEC chair Gary Gensler has explicitly said his view that Bitcoin is the only cryptocurrency that doesn’t match the definition of safety.

Critics, nevertheless, warn that the proposed construction of BlackRock’s ETF is much like previous failed functions, resulting in skepticism over its possibilities of approval. But, because the world’s largest asset supervisor, BlackRock’s transfer displays growing demand for Bitcoin publicity amongst its clientele, which incorporates a few of the world’s largest establishments.
